Summary:

Nova Biomedical is seeking a Commercial Technology Product Owner to lead the delivery of business value across Salesforce and other commercial technology capabilities supporting Sales, Service, and Commercial Operations. This role is accountable for translating business priorities into actionable Salesforce enhancements, owning the product backlog, and ensuring solutions deliver measurable outcomes.

The Commercial Technology Product Owner will work closely with business stakeholders, IT delivery teams, and the Commercial Technology Platform Owner to ensure solutions align with Novas enterprise standards while driving speed, usability, and adoption.

Key Responsibilities:

Business Partnership

  • Act as the primary liaison between business stakeholders and IT for Salesforce and other commercial technology capabilities.
  • Elicit, document, and refine business requirements into user stories and acceptance criteria.
  • Partner with Sales, Service, and Operations leaders to ensure commercial technology solutions support core processes and KPIs.
  • Drive alignment and decision-making across stakeholders.

Delivery & Execution

  • Work with Salesforce platform, business analyst, admins, developers, and implementation partners to deliver high-quality solutions.
  • Participate in sprint planning, backlog refinement, demos, and retrospectives.
  • Review and accept delivered functionality against defined acceptance criteria.
  • Ensure user adoption through effective change management, training, and communication.
  • Manage project plans, deliverables and communications.

Governance & Collaboration

  • Collaborate with the Commercial Technology Platform Owner to ensure adherence to architecture, data, and security standards.
  • Identify dependencies, risks, and impacts across Salesforce clouds and integrations.
  • Contribute to continuous improvement of Salesforce delivery practices and governance.

Experience Requirements

  • 10+ years of experience in Salesforce product ownership, business analysis, or solution delivery
  • Hands-on experience with Salesforce Sales Cloud, Service Cloud, and Marketing Cloud
  • Integration knowledge to secondary platforms (Sales & Marketing Platforms)
  • Strong understanding of Agile delivery methods (Scrum / Kanban)
  • Proven ability to translate business needs into prioritized technology solutions
  • Excellent stakeholder management and communication skills

Education Requirements:

  • Bachelors degree or equivalent experience.
  • Certifications Preferred:
  • Salesforce Administrator (or equivalent)
  • Salesforce Business Analyst
  • Salesforce Platform App Builder

Nova Biomedical Corp

Nova Biomedical develops, manufactures, and sells advanced technology blood testing analyzers. We employ over 1,000 people, with sales and service subsidiaries in eight countries and distributors in more than 90 additional countries. Nova has manufacturing facilities in Waltham and Billerica, Massachusetts, Belo Horizonte, Brazil and in Taipei, Taiwan. Nova is one of the 25 largest in vitro diagnostic companies in the world and the largest privately owned in vitro diagnostic company in the United States.
